Collegiate Committee
The USA Triathlon Collegiate Committee is the working group of USAT Collegiate Triathlon, tasked by the Board of Directors to develop, administer and promote collegiate triathlon throughout the United States.
The Collegiate Committee directs and administers the policies to be implemented at the Conference-level and at the Collegiate National Championship. The Committee also works to increase the awareness, development and growth of triathlon at the collegiate level in each of the 10 USAT regions.
Regional Representatives
The USA Triathlon Collegiate Committee is composed of eleven members. Of these, ten are regional representatives. Regional representatives serve a two-year term on the Committee and are responsible for representing all teams within the states of their region. Term limits will run approximately from May to the end of Collegiate Nationals two years later, and each collegiate club in the region will have one vote towards the election of their representative.
To qualify to be a regional nominee, one must:
-
Currently be an athlete or coach on a collegiate triathlon team in the region they wish to represent; and
-
Be able to fulfill a two-year term limit as a member of a collegiate triathlon team in that region
Top Athletes Representative
To qualify to be an Top Athlete nominee, one must:
-
have finished in the top 20 male or female finishers in the most recent Collegiate Nationals; and
-
be able to fulfill a two-year term limit while continuing as an eligible collegiate triathlete throughout their entire term limit.
